Which sentence contains a present participle? When she was a child, my mother had a jewelry box with a tiny ballerina. The twirling ballerina delighted her. Sometimes Mother pretended she was a ballet dancer. She twirled along with the tireless ballerina. Exhausted, she would finally collapse in happiness.

Answer:

The sentence that contains a present participle is the following one: The twirling ballerina delighted her.

Step-by-step explanation:

A participle is a verb form that functions as an adjective by modifying nouns and pronouns. It can either be present or past. What is more, the participial phrase includes the participle, plus any complements and modifiers. In the sentence above, the present participle is "twirling" and it premodifies the noun "ballerina".
